2012 JK Starter Solenoid Not Disengaging
Hey all,
This afternoon I drove home without issue. Two hours later I fire up my JK and I hear a whining/grinding sound that was coming out of the motor. After searching around, feeling around, and listening closely, and had a friend do the same, it would appear that the starter solenoid is not disengaging.
Since that first instance, it has happened everytime. We even tried tapping it with a rubber mallet but that didn't seem to want to disengage it.
My thought is that because this is sudden and it doesn't appear to be "mechanically" stuck that maybe the relay is bad and stuck in a closed position... forcing the solenoid to not disengage.
Any thoughts? Any way for me to diagnose with more precision if it is the relay, starter, solenoid, etc? I don't want to throw money at the problem to hopefully fix it. I want to know that the money I spend is going to fix it for sure.

I went and tested the relays. The starter solenoid relay tested good.
However, the RUN and RUN/ACCESSORY relay both tested closed (with some resistance) regardless of 12v being supplied. I cannot hear an audible click when power is applied.
I'm a little hesitant to believe it though... two bad relays of the same type and the only two of that type that I can find... I could believe one being bad, but two?
The relay model # is 04692139AA
